The Changing Landscape

The traditional approach to car dealership marketing, characterized by print advertisements, physical brochures, and reliance on walk-in customers, has been transformed by digital technology. The driving force behind this transformation is the widespread use of the internet, social media, and smartphones. Here’s how the landscape is changing:

1. Online Presence Is Non-Negotiable

In the past, a car dealership’s online presence was seen as a supplementary tool. Today, it’s an absolute necessity. Customers expect to find a dealership’s website and inventory online, and they often make purchase decisions based on the information and experience they find there.

2. The Power of Data

Digital transformation has enabled dealerships to collect and analyze vast amounts of customer data. This data provides invaluable insights into customer behavior, preferences, and trends. It allows dealers to tailor marketing efforts to individual customers and target specific demographics more effectively.

3. Rise of E-commerce

The ability to purchase cars online is becoming increasingly popular. While not all car buyers will complete the entire purchase online, they may start the process, research, and even secure financing from the comfort of their homes. Digital transformation has allowed dealerships to offer and facilitate these online experiences.

 4.Consumer Empowerment

Digital platforms and social media have empowered consumers like never before. They have access to reviews, ratings, and real-time feedback on dealerships and vehicles. This means that reputation management is crucial, and dealerships need to actively engage with customers on these platforms.

Digital Transformation Strategies

As car dealerships adapt to the changing landscape, they must implement various digital transformation strategies to remain competitive and relevant. Here are some key strategies that are shaping the future of car dealership marketing:

1. Website Excellence

Your website is the digital storefront of your dealership. It should be intuitive, user-friendly, and visually appealing. Mobile responsiveness is no longer optional; it’s a necessity in an era where most users access websites on their smartphones. High-quality images and detailed vehicle information are essential to engage potential customers.

2. Search Engine Optimization (SEO)

A well-optimized website is useless if it can’t be found. SEO ensures that your website ranks high in search engine results, making it easier for potential customers to discover your dealership. In addition to traditional SEO, dealerships should consider voice search optimization as more consumers use voice assistants like Siri and Alexa.

3. Social Media Engagement

Social media platforms have become the go-to channels for reaching potential car buyers. Dealerships need to develop a strong presence on plat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and Twitter. Content calendars and engagement strategies are essential to keep the audience interested and engaged.

4. Content Marketing

Content is king in the digital world. Dealerships should invest in creating valuable and informative content that addresses the questions and concerns of potential buyers. Blog posts, articles, videos, and infographics can help establish your dealership as an authority in the automotive industry.

5. Personalization

One of the most significant advantages of digital transformation is the ability to personalize marketing efforts. Using customer data, you can tailor marketing messages and offers to individual customers’ preferences and behaviors. This level of personalization can significantly boost customer engagement and conversion rates.

6. Data Analytics

The wealth of data available in the digital age is a treasure trove for car dealerships. Data analytics can help in understanding customer behavior, tracking marketing campaign performance, and predicting market trends. Dealerships should invest in data analytics tools and professionals to make the most of this resource.

7. Chatbots and AI

Artificial Intelligence (AI) and chatbots have become essential for providing instant assistance to website visitors. AI-driven chatbots can answer common queries, schedule test drives, and even guide customers through the initial stages of the sales process. This level of service is available 24/7, improving the customer experience.

8. Email Marketing

Email marketing remains a powerful tool for nurturing leads and retaining customers. Segmentation, automation, and A/B testing are essential strategies to ensure that your email campaigns are effective and relevant.

9. Video Marketing

Video content is gaining prominence in digital marketing. Car dealerships can benefit from creating virtual tours of their inventory, customer testimonial videos, and live streams to engage with their audience in real-time.

Challenges and Considerations

While the digital transformation of car dealership marketing presents numerous opportunities, it also comes with its fair share of challenges and considerations.

1. Online Reputation Management

The increased transparency of the digital era means that managing your dealership’s online reputation is crucial. Negative reviews and comments can spread quickly and damage your brand. Dealerships need to actively engage with customers on social media and review platforms, responding to feedback and addressing concerns.

2. Data Security

As dealerships collect and store vast amounts of customer data, they must prioritize data security. Data breaches can be costly, damaging both financially and reputationally. Implementing robust cybersecurity measures and complying with data protection regulations is essential.

3. Technological Investment

Digital transformation often requires significant technological investments. Dealerships need to allocate budgets for website development, SEO, data analytics tools, chatbots, and more. It’s essential to stay up-to-date with the latest technologies to remain competitive.

4. Employee Training

As digital technologies evolve, employees need to be trained to use them effectively. Digital literacy, particularly for sales and marketing teams, is essential to maximize the benefits of digital transformation.

The Future of Car Dealership Marketing

As car dealerships embrace digital transformation, the future of car dealership marketing looks promising. Here’s a glimpse of what the future might hold:

1. Enhanced Customer Experience

Digital transformation will allow for even more personalized and efficient customer experiences. Virtual showrooms, augmented reality (AR) test drives, and improved online financing options will make the car-buying process smoother and more customer-centric.

2. Further Integration of AI and Automation

AI and automation will play an even more significant role in marketing and sales. AI-driven chatbots will become more advanced, and predictive analytics will allow for more accurate forecasting of market trends and customer behavior.

3. Continued Growth of E-commerce

E-commerce will continue to grow in importance. Customers will have the option to complete more of the car-buying process online, from selecting a vehicle to securing financing and even arranging for home delivery.

4. Sustainable Practices

As the world becomes increasingly environmentally conscious, dealerships will need to adapt by offering more sustainable vehicles and implementing eco-friendly practices in their operations.

5. Evolution of Sales Channels

The traditional dealership model may evolve. We might see more virtual dealerships, pop-up showrooms in urban centers, and mobile sales teams that bring the dealership experience to customers’ doorsteps.

6. Blockchain Integration

Blockchain technology could be used for secure and transparent record-keeping in the automotive industry. This can enhance trust between buyers and sellers, particularly in the used car market.

7. Augmented Reality (AR) and Virtual Reality (VR)

AR and VR technologies could revolutionize the way customers explore vehicles. Virtual test drives and immersive showroom experiences will become more prevalent.
